As the title implies, Diagnostic Medical Sonographers or ultrasound technologists assume diagnostic responsibilities as related to assessing sonographic images. Sonographers are highly skilled professionals who are proficient at using specialized ultrasound medical equipment and interpreting the images produced. The Diagnostic Medical Sonographer and the Cardiovascular Technologist have a lot in common because they are in the same profession and industry. Both use medical imaging equipment that emits high-frequency sound waves to assess patient soft tissues, organs and blood flow.
